There are about 30 different species of crocus that are raised commercially. Other than the giant Dutch crocuses [spring crocuses], probably the three most commonly available species are Crocus chrysanthus [snow crocus], Crocus sieberi [Cretan crocus], and Crocus tommasinianus [woodland crocus].
